Port/polish or bolt ons?

I have a 97 Civic EX and currently have CAI and exhaust as far as performance mods. I am getting $1200 back for taxes and want to use the money strickly for performance. I would like to spend the money on a b16, but that is out of the question b/c then I wouldn't have enough money to get it put in. I can't save any money b/c I'm doing an internship and only get $500 a month working 40hrs. a week. I have been thinking about getting a port/polish done. Would I have to get new rods/pistons or could I still run w/ my stock rods/pistons? Would the gains be worth the money? I will be graduating in May and hopefully I'll be getting more money to spend on my car. I really want to do something b/c I am so used to the speed now, but I'm sure ya'll know how it is! I could just spend the $ on cam, cam gear, header, and a pulley kit. Let me know what I should do.....

no you dont need new rods and pistons with a p&p.

no i wouldnt get one if i was you. a port and polish to me is basically a compliment to mods that exist already.

ex. i have all the bolts ons i can get. now get a p&p to help the flow and get some extra ponies.

ex. i put a turbo kit on. get a p&p to help the flow and get some extra ponies.

ex. i dont have nothing but a cai, and exhaust. complete the trio and when you get your cam and misc valvetrain parts you have a reason to get a p&p because then your flow will be altered enough to warrant it.

by the way forget the cam gear, its basically pointless on a sohc.

so if your going the bolt on route just get the cam (and other parts depending on the cam), a header, pullies, and a vafc.

the stock pistons and rods are fine, trust me. unless the valve lift is like .600 (exaggeration) then you wont have to worry. but never the less it would idle like shit if at all and be totally unstreetable.


what you do have to worry about is if your valve springs and retainers can handle the cam. what you'll also have to worry about is when the cam produces power because if its like a set of jun 3's or toda c's then the power extends over the redline and fuel cutoff so you'll need something to do away with that so you can harness your power. not to mention the springs wont be able to take it and you'll float a valve into a piston.
